Air National Guard member’s daughter brings soccer ball joy to Iraqi children

Children in Kirkuk, Iraq, were the excited recipients of Denali Linton’s soccer balls. “My buddy Senior Airman Bobby Evans (pictured) went outside the wire to distribute those soccer balls,” said Master Sgt. William Chang, 297th ATCS, Hawaii Air National Guard. Sergeant Chang sent the photo back so their ‘Soccer Angel’ could see the smiling faces of the children in Iraqi who received the balls. “The Iraq children’s eyes just open up when they see a gift like this; they truly love the sport of soccer,” said Sergeant Chang.
